Sai Keerthana Kurapati
Hyderabad, India
I'm passionate about supporting a meaningful social cause i.e. not just complaining about the change that I want in our society but actually working for it. The cardinal change that any student would want is in the education system. Here I work for an NGO called U&I that strives to provide free education to under-served students in different areas of the city, in different states of India. I have been closely involved with U&I’s Teach program, dedicated to transforming lives through education and mentorship. Our impactful work includes personalized tutoring, building libraries, counseling, and career readiness for children from under-served communities across 40 cities. It's not just about academics; it's a comprehensive approach to learning. And I realised that there's always a takeaway from anything I do and so it happened from this part too. I learned several things from teaching kids. I learned discipline, focus, thinking simple and finding happiness with what I have.
